Bill Elliott, who during a 45-year career catapulted Bay Ship & Yacht (BS&Y) from operating out of a single, mobile shipping container known as the “Shipyard in a Box” to becoming San Francisco Bay’s premiere ship repair conglomerate, announced a new generation of leadership for the diversified marine services provider.

Joel Welter, currently Chief Naval Architect, was named Chief Executive Officer and Gerona Goethe, currently Assistant General Manager is tapped to become General Manager.  Both changes are effective March 28.

Welter graduated from Webb Institute in 1994 with a degree in Naval Architecture and Marine Engineering and has been with BS&Y since 1998.  Goethe attended California Maritime Academy, holds a degree in Marine Engineering Technology and has been with the company since 2000. 

 The pair take the helm of a company cresting decades of successful growth.  Founded by Elliott in 1977, BS&Y’s steady expansion of marine refit and repair capabilities now serves a cross-section of commercial and government customers encompassing the region’s expanding ferry system, barge network, superyachts and more. 

  BS&Y’s main facility is located in Alameda, CA, along with Svendsen’s Marine & Industrial supply, employing approximately (350) craftspeople.  Another facility, Svendsen’s Bay Marine in Richmond, CA specializes in commercial and recreational vessels. 

  Maritime craftsmanship has been a talisman for Elliott since his start building wooden boats in Maine. Training programs that preserve and pass along a host of traditional specialty trades remains integral to the yard’s operation.  Historic ships from San Francisco’s National Maritime Museum are a frequent sight at BS&Y, nestled alongside modern ferries and superyachts.

Establishing BSY’s flagship facility in Alameda led a bevy of other marine companies to also locate there, including a cluster of so-called “blue-tech” companies.

Vice President Alan Cameron joined Elliott’s fledging BS&Y in 1979 and currently serves as General Manager. Both Elliott and Cameron will be engaged in business development outside BSY, with the various endeavors of Bay Maritime Corp.
